Cajun Brown Rice

I am always looking for side dishes that are quick and easy to make – something different from your standard plain pasta, potatoes or rice. Homemade rice mixes are a great way to add some variety to your meals. What an easy to make dish!

Assembly Directions:
Cook onion and red pepper in oil over medium heat until crisp tender. Remove from heat. Add chicken bouillon granules, chili powder, dried thyme, paprika, cayenne pepper, and instant brown rice. Stir to mix.

One recipe makes about 3-1/2 cup of mix.

Freezing Directions:
Place rice mix in a quart size freezer bag. Seal, label and freeze.

Serving Directions:
Bring water to a rolling boil. Add rice mixture. Allow mixture to come to a full boil. Reduce heat to medium low, cover, and simmer for 5 minutes. Remove from heat and allow to sit covered for 5 more minutes. Fluff rice with a fork and serve.

Nutritional Info:
Per Serving: 195 Calories; 2g Fat (8.3% calories from fat); 4g Protein; 42g Carbohydrate; 3g Dietary Fiber; trace Cholesterol; 149mg Sodium.
Exchanges: 2-1/2 Grain (Starch); 1/2 Vegetable; 1/2 Fat.
